Benga “Diary Of An Afro Warrior” (Tempa): I’ve talked about dubstep several times here. The genre never seemed like a good bet for a full album. Dubstep is a d.j.’s genre, where producers provide d.j.s with fragments which are then assembled into a whole on the dance floor. Giving consumers a complete narrative has not generally been a big concern—one should, literally, not try this at home. But Benga went and made an album that you can listen to like an album, front to back. That’s weird.
